This article provides information about the etymology of phytonyms, their functions and place in linguistics. Phytonyms, i.e. names of plants, are important in the fields of linguistics, botany and culture. They help in the identification and classification of plants, as well as in the study of many aspects related to culture, history and geography. The etymology of phytonyms, that is, their origin and development, is an interesting and relevant topic for research in these areas.
